use llm_cascade::Message;
use tokenizers::Tokenizer;
use crate::error::Result;
pub struct TokenCounter {
tokenizer: Option<Tokenizer>,
model_identifier: String,
}
impl TokenCounter {
pub fn new(model_identifier: &str) -> Result<Self> {
let tokenizer = match Tokenizer::from_pretrained(model_identifier, None) {
Ok(t) => {
tracing::info!("Loaded tokenizer: {}", model_identifier);
Some(t)
}
Err(e) => {
tracing::warn!(
"Failed to load tokenizer '{}': {}. Will use char-based estimate fallback.",
model_identifier,
e
);
None
}
};
Ok(Self {
tokenizer,
model_identifier: model_identifier.to_string(),
})
}
pub fn count_text(&self, text: &str) -> usize {
if let Some(ref tok) = self.tokenizer {
match tok.encode(text, false) {
Ok(encoding) => encoding.len(),
Err(e) => {
tracing::debug!("Tokenization failed, using estimate: {}", e);
estimate_tokens(text)
}
}
} else {
estimate_tokens(text)
}
}
pub fn count_messages(&self, messages: &[Message]) -> usize {
let mut total = 0;
for msg in messages {
total += self.count_text(&msg.content);
total += role_overhead(&msg.role);
total += 1; }
total += 3;
total
}
pub fn model_identifier(&self) -> &str {
&self.model_identifier
}
}
fn role_overhead(role: &llm_cascade::MessageRole) -> usize {
match role {
llm_cascade::MessageRole::System => 2, llm_cascade::MessageRole::User => 2, llm_cascade::MessageRole::Assistant => 3, llm_cascade::MessageRole::Tool => 2, }
}
fn estimate_tokens(text: &str) -> usize {
(text.len() / 4).max(1)
}
